Magnetic Separation in the Mining Industry Mainland MachineryApr 29, 2015 Magnetic separation is the process of using magnetic force to remove metallic or ferrous materials from a mixture. Magnetic separation machines consist of a vibratory feeding mechanism, an upper and lower belt and a magnet.

Read More2019-10-28 In order to enlarge the magnetic difference of minerals in the actual production, some magnetic separation plants usually change the magnetic properties of minerals with the help of some methods, such as magnetization roasting, alkali dipping magnetization, magnetization of magnetic species, etc., so as to change the magnetic properties of minerals and facilitate the magnetic separation method.

Read More2015-6-24 Magnetic separation has two major applications in mineral processing plants: The removal of tramp iron (which would deleteriously affect subsequent processes) from an ore stream. This is usually achieved by a low intensity magnet suspended above, or at the head of, a conveyor. Separation of magnetic minerals from less magnetic minerals.

Read More2021-5-12 Magnetic methods are more popular in mineral exploration than gravity, not least because magnetic data can be quickly recorded from the air and in conjunction with other geophysical surveys. Land gravity surveys, by contrast, may require greater field efforts (Figs. 1, 5 and 6), more time, and more commitment of scarce capital.
